From cdf4604288f3780acf8a9c9518fc573bdb3f822c Mon Sep 17 00:00:00 2001 From: Henrik Lissner Date: Fri, 13 Dec 2019 20:04:47 -0500 Subject: [PATCH] Reduce file cache timeout from 7 days to 1 Also: - Reorder projectile variables. - Remove unused projectile-sort-order (since ripgrep is a hard dependency of Doom now, there should be no situation where we projectile-sort-order is important to us as a default). --- core/core-projects.el | 8 +++----- 1 file changed, 3 insertions(+), 5 deletions(-) diff --git a/core/core-projects.el b/core/core-projects.el index c24e587e4..24e6ed33f 100644 --- a/core/core-projects.el +++ b/core/core-projects.el @@ -31,14 +31,12 @@ Emacs.") :init (setq projectile-cache-file (concat doom-cache-dir "projectile.cache") projectile-enable-caching doom-interactive-mode - projectile-known-projects-file (concat doom-cache-dir "projectile.projects") - projectile-require-project-root t + projectile-files-cache-expire 86400 ; expire after a day projectile-globally-ignored-files '(".DS_Store" "Icon " "TAGS") projectile-globally-ignored-file-suffixes '(".elc" ".pyc" ".o") - projectile-ignored-projects '("~/" "/tmp") projectile-kill-buffers-filter 'kill-only-files - projectile-files-cache-expire 604800 ; expire after a week - projectile-sort-order 'recentf) + projectile-known-projects-file (concat doom-cache-dir "projectile.projects") + projectile-ignored-projects '("~/" "/tmp")) (global-set-key [remap evil-jump-to-tag] #'projectile-find-tag) (global-set-key [remap find-tag] #'projectile-find-tag)